随着互联网的快速发展,越来越多的企业和个人开始将自己的应用程序发布到云端,以便更好地实现数据共享、远程管理和实时更新。而作为一种颇具代表性的主机操作系统,Windows Server不仅提供了完善的安全性和可靠性保障,还拥有丰富的开发工具和应用程序部署方式,可以帮助开发者更加便捷地进行应用程序发布和管理。本文将介绍如何使用Windows Server进行应用程序发布的详细步骤和注意事项。
IIS(Internet Information Services)是Windows Server中自带的Web主机软件,可以方便地实现Web应用程序的发布和管理。首先需要安装IIS。具体步骤如下:
1、打开“主机管理器”,选择“角色”->“添加角色”,进入“添加角色向导”界面。
2、在“选择主机角色”界面中,选中“Web主机(IIS)”并点击“下一步”。
3、在“选择Web主机角色服务”界面中,选中需要安装的组件。一般情况下,建议选择“常规用途”的选项,以便更好地满足应用程序的需求。
4、在“确认安装选择”界面中,确认安装选项并点击“安装”。
5、等待安装完成后,可以在“主机管理器”中找到“Web主机(IIS)”角色,说明IIS已经成功安装。
应用程序池是一种用于隔离和管理Web应用程序的机制,可以提高应用程序的安全性和稳定性。在进行应用程序发布之前,需要配置应用程序池。具体步骤如下:
1、打开“Internet信息服务(IIS)管理器”,选择“应用程序池”。
2、在“应用程序池”界面中,选择“添加应用程序池”。
3、在“添加应用程序池”界面中,输入应用程序池的名称、选择.NET Framework版本,并设置其他相关参数。
4、点击“确定”,应用程序池就创建成功了。
应用程序发布是指将开发好的应用程序上传到主机并在IIS上进行配置,以便用户可以通过浏览器访问到应用程序。具体步骤如下:
1、将应用程序文件上传到主机指定目录。
2、打开“Internet信息服务(IIS)管理器”,选择“网站”。
3、在“网站”界面中,选择“添加网站”。
4、在“添加网站”界面中,输入网站的名称、选择应用程序池、设置物理路径和其他相关参数。
5、点击“确定”,网站就创建成功了。
HTTPS是一种安全的Web通信协议,可以有效地保护用户的隐私和数据安全。在进行应用程序发布之前,建议配置HTTPS。具体步骤如下:
1、在IIS中选择需要配置HTTPS的网站或应用程序。
2、右键点击该网站或应用程序,选择“编辑绑定”。
3、在“网站绑定”界面中,点击“添加”按钮,选择HTTPS协议并设置相关参数。
4、点击“确定”,HTTPS就配置成功了。
1、在进行应用程序发布之前,需要确保主机具有足够的存储空间和带宽,以便更好地支持应用程序的访问和使用。
2、在进行应用程序发布之前,需要对应用程序进行测试和优化,以确保应用程序的稳定性和性能。
3、在进行应用程序发布之后,需要定期进行备份和更新,以保证数据的安全和应用程序的更新。
4、在进行应用程序发布之后,需要定期进行安全性检查和漏洞修复,以保证应用程序的安全性和可靠性。
总结
本文介绍了如何使用Windows Server进行应用程序发布的详细步骤和注意事项。通过以上步骤,开发者可以更加方便地进行应用程序的发布和管理,从而更好地满足用户需求。应用程序发布不仅仅是技术问题,还需要考虑到市场需求、用户体验和商业模式等方面,这需要开发者不断学习和实践,才能更好地应对挑战和机遇。